As the entertainment landscape in France continues to evolve, the Puy du Fou theme park has solidified its reputation as a global leader in immersive historical storytelling. Known for its elaborate, large-scale spectacles that blend theatrical performance with advanced technical effects, the park is preparing to expand its creative horizons. Plans for the 2027 season indicate that the park will introduce a new grand spectacle, continuing its tradition of high-production value entertainment that attracts millions of visitors annually to the Vendée region.
The Puy du Fou, which began in 1978 as a modest production, has grown into one of the most visited theme parks in Europe. According to official historical records provided by the organization, the park consistently invests in new infrastructure and artistic development to maintain its status as a premier destination for cultural tourism. By focusing on narratives rooted in history and legend, the park offers a unique alternative to traditional thrill-ride-centric theme parks, setting a standard for narrative-driven entertainment.

The Cultural Impact of Immersive Theatre
The success of the Puy du Fou model has been studied extensively within the tourism industry, particularly for its ability to draw international audiences to a rural location. By utilizing the landscape as a stage, the park creates an environment where the audience feels part of the historical narrative. This approach has led to significant recognition, including the Thea Classic Award, which honors excellence in the creation of compelling places and experiences.

Key Considerations for Future Visitors
- Seasonality: The park typically operates between April and November. checking the official calendar is essential for planning.
- Ticketing: Due to the popularity of major shows, booking tickets in advance is strongly recommended by the venue.
- Accessibility: The park is located in Les Epesses, France, and offers various accommodation options on-site to facilitate multi-day visits.
